What Do Purchase Orders Look Like? Purchase orders are, typically, a standard document. They generally contain company information (name etc.) and shipping details (address), vendor information (name and address), order information (product, price, and quantity), as well as additional details to the vendor.
Submission of a Purchase Order The purchase order, or PO, usually includes a PO number, which is useful in matching shipments with purchases; a shipping date; billing address; shipping address; and the request items, quantities and price.

Purchase orders are commonly used whenever a buyer wants to purchase supplies or inventory on account and needed to fulfill orders and process payments. In other words, a purchase order is created before an invoice is sent since it defines the contract of the sale.

The seller then issues an invoice to the buyer based on the purchase order. For example: Maria's company needs to purchase new materials from a supplier to create their products. The company then creates a purchase order to present to the supplier from which they wish to order materials.
